About us

Located 15km from the Townsville CBD, Sun Metals is one of the most technologically advanced zinc refineries in the world, producing Special High Grade Zinc metal, Zinc Alloy metal and by-products of Sulfuric Acid, Copper, Cadmium, and Zinc Ferrite.  Our process involves Roasting, Leaching, Purification, Electrolysis and Casting with sales to both domestic and international markets.

Our mission is to become the best zinc refinery in the world.  This means that we are (1) the safest; (2) the most environmentally responsible; and (3) the most competitive zinc refinery in the world.

We are the first refinery in the world to join RE100 - an initiative bringing together the world's most influential businesses committed to 100% renewable electricity by 2050.  Having recently built the largest (125MWac) integrated industrial use solar plant in Australia and, in conjunction with sister company Ark Energy Corporation, now building the SunHQ Hydrogen Hub, we are well on track.

Job Description

Reporting to the Duty Officer Coordinator within the Risk and Assurance Department, Duty Officers provide Security, First Aid and Health & Safety support for the site 24 hours a day, 7 days a week. The position offers an attractive 4 on 4 off rotating day / night continuous roster.  

Key responsibilities of Duty Officers are:

  • Monitoring personnel, vehicles and assets accessing the site;
  • Maintaining security of buildings and property;
  • Maintaining the first aid facility;
  • Initial contact for all site Emergency and first aid response; and
  • Providing support regarding site health and safety activities.
